Cybersecurity Firm FireEye Got Hacked; Red-Team Pentest Tools Stolen

FireEye, one of the largest cybersecurity firms in the world, said on Tuesday it became a victim of a state-sponsored attack by a “highly sophisticated threat actor” that stole its arsenal of Red Team penetration testing tools it uses to test the defenses of its customers.
The company said it’s actively investigating the breach in coordination with the US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I)
